The DZOFilm Arles 21mm T1.4 FF/VV Prime Cine Lens (ARRI PL) has an aperture range of T1.4 to T22, offering excellent low-light capture and arrestingly shallow depth of field. A 16-blade iris and optical construction of multiple grouped elements provide a soft, natural bokeh to your high-quality imagery. The focus ring rotates 270°, and the iris ring 77° for intuitive manual adjustments.

Large-Format Coverage

The Arles series lenses have a 50mm image circle, providing compatibility with large-format camera sensors.

Painterly Rendering

Use the Arles series lenses at maximum aperture to create a soft, lower contrast look with slightly swirling peripheral bokeh.

Minimal Breathing and Aberration

  • Floating elements minimize breathing during focus shifts.
  • The inclusion of aspherical elements helps to improve low-light capture.
  • Precision manufacturing includes low-dispersion optical materials that reduce chromatic aberration.

Interchangeable PL Mount

This ARRI PL-mount lens can be used with a separately available Canon EF mount, offering compatibility with a wide range of cine-style, mirrorless, and DSLR cameras.

Consistency across Series

A 95mm outer diameter and M86 filter thread allow you to incorporate different matte boxes or filters into your camera configuration. Each lens in the Arles series has a cine-style design with 0.8 MOD focus and aperture gears. Thanks to similar gearing and outer diameters across the range of lenses, switching between focal lengths is a breeze.
